Common Reasons for Match Interruptions

Matches can stop early for a few key reasons. One common one is an injury. Players push their bodies to the limit, and sometimes, a muscle strain or a twisted ankle can make it impossible to keep going. It's a tough part of the sport, really, but it happens.

Weather is another big factor. Rain, strong winds, or even extreme heat can make playing conditions unsafe or just unfair. Officials might decide to pause a match or move it to another day. This can be frustrating for fans, but it's for everyone's safety, so, it's a necessary step.

Then there are retirements. A player might decide they cannot continue for various reasons, perhaps feeling unwell or just unable to compete at their best. This is different from an injury in some ways, but it still means the match ends early. It's a decision a player takes, you know, when they are just not able to continue.

Understanding Retirements and Walkovers

A "retirement" happens when a player starts a match but cannot finish it. This could be due to an injury, illness, or just feeling unable to continue competing. The player who retires loses the match, and their opponent wins by default. It's a tough decision for any player to make, but sometimes, it's the only choice, you know, for their well-being.

A "walkover," on the other hand, occurs when a player withdraws from a tournament before their match even begins. This means they don't even step onto the court. Their scheduled opponent automatically advances to the next round without playing. This often happens if a player is injured during a previous match or practice, or just feels unwell before the game. So, it's a different situation from a retirement, but it has a similar outcome for the opponent, actually.

Both retirements and walkovers are recorded in official match statistics. They impact a player's win-loss record, though not in the same way as a full match played to completion. It's important to know the difference when you are checking results, to be honest, as they tell different stories.
